Aftercare

Proper aftercare is essential to ensure optimal healing, colour retention, and long-term results. Please read the instructions below carefully and follow them closely.

What to expect

Your brows will appear darker and more defined immediately after treatment. This is completely normal. Over the following days, the colour will gradually soften as the skin heals. Mild redness, tenderness, and light flaking are also normal parts of the healing process.

First night and following morning
Gently wash your brows using a mild soap that does not contain any active skincare ingredients. Pat dry carefully with a clean towel. Do not rub the area.

First 7–10 days
• Keep the area clean and dry
• Avoid touching, scratching, or picking at the brows
• Do not apply makeup, skincare, or oils directly to the treated area
• Avoid swimming, saunas, steam rooms, and excessive sweating
• Avoid sun exposure and tanning
• Sleep on your back where possible to minimise friction

What to avoid during healing
• Facials, peels, lasers, or aesthetic treatments near the brow area
• Retinol, acids, or exfoliants on or around the brows
• Excessive moisture or prolonged water exposure

Healing timeline
Surface healing typically takes 7–10 days, however pigment continues to settle beneath the skin for up to 4 weeks. During this time, some areas may appear lighter or uneven, this is completely normal and will be assessed at your touch-up appointment.

Important
Picking or scratching the brows can lead to pigment loss, patchy healing, and scarring. Please allow the skin to heal naturally.
